297296 // When reading this function you might ask "why is this inlined
298- // everywhere other than Windows?", and "why must it not be inlined
299- // on Windows?" and these are very reasonable questions to ask.
300- //
301- // The short story is that Windows doesn't support referencing
302- // `#[thread_local]` across DLL boundaries. The slightly longer
303- // story is that each module (dll or exe) has its own separate set
304- // of static thread locals, so if you try and reference a
305- // `#[thread_local]` that comes from `crate1.dll` from within one of
306- // `crate2.dll`'s functions, then it might give you a completely
307- // different thread local than what you asked for (or it might just
308- // crash).
297+ // everywhere other than Windows?", and that's a very reasonable
298+ // question to ask. The short story is that it segfaults rustc if
299+ // this function is inlined. The longer story is that Windows looks
300+ // to not support `extern` references to thread locals across DLL
301+ // boundaries. This appears to at least not be supported in the ABI
302+ // that LLVM implements.
309303 //
310304 // Because of this we never inline on Windows, but we do inline on
311305 // other platforms (where external references to thread locals
@@ -320,9 +314,8 @@ macro_rules! __thread_local_inner {
320314 // Cargo question kinda). This means that, unfortunately, Windows
321315 // gets the pessimistic path for now where it's never inlined.
